Rain Gutter Clearing in Longmont, CO
Rain gutter clearing services involve removing debris such as leaves, twigs, and dirt from the gutters and downspouts to ensure proper water flow. These projects typically cover residential properties, including single-family homes and multi-unit buildings, especially those with complex gutter systems or trees nearby that tend to cause blockages. Homeowners often seek this service to prevent water damage, foundation issues, and mold growth by maintaining clear gutters that effectively direct rainwater away from the property.

Rain Gutter Clearing Questions
What is gutter clearing? Gutter clearing involves removing leaves, debris, and obstructions from rain gutters to ensure proper water flow away from the property.
Why is gutter clearing important? Regular gutter clearing helps prevent water damage, foundation issues, and roof problems caused by clogged gutters.
How often should gutters be cleared? Gutters should typically be cleared at least twice a year, especially during fall and spring, or more frequently if nearby trees drop heavy debris.
What signs indicate gutters need cleaning? Signs include water overflowing, sagging gutters, or visible debris buildup, which can lead to water damage if not addressed.
